FAYETTEVILLE — Conduit for Commerce is proud to release its Arkansas Legislative Scorecard for the General Assembly’s 2023 Regular session, the gold-standard in publishing the voting records of state elected officials on economic issues. This scorecard calculates and ranks each legislator’s voting record on economic related bills for the regular session 2023.

We believe that in using our own economic principles (the EFF) to measure legislative activity rather than the culture, we have produced a good tool for the reader to use in evaluating how seriously a specific legislator regards economic freedom and therefore the personal liberties of voters.

With that as our goal, Conduit for Commerce proudly releases its 2023 CFC Arkansas Economic Scorecard reflecting specific economic freedom votes on approximately 40 bills in each chamber of the Arkansas Legislature during its 94th General Assembly—Regular Session, 2023.

Each legislative session has its wins and misses, heroes and disappointments. This 82% Republican majority General Assembly was no exception.

This Legislative Scorecard is an invaluable resource for Arkansans to learn how their state legislators voted during the General Assembly and compare those votes to the mission of Conduit: more economic freedom for all Arkansans.

This Economic Freedom Filter analyzes bills that do the following:

  1. Increase or decrease the size and scope of government;
  2. Increase or decrease dependency on government;
  3. Does it spend money we do not have, and
  4. Increase or decrease transparency in government.
